双氰胺对马铃薯农田土壤铵态氮、硝态氮转化的影响

摘要:

通过田间试验,研究双氰胺(DCD)对块茎类蔬菜马铃薯各个生长时期农田土壤铵态氮、硝态氮转化的影响。结果表明:加入双氰胺后,土壤中铵态氮含量均显著提高(p<0.05),硝态氮含量显著降低(p<0.05)。

Abstract:

The field experiment studies the effects of Dicyandiamide on the of Ammonium-N and Nitrate-N transformation in the soil of potato in each growth stage. The experimenting potato was middle and late variety“KexinⅠ”;the seed manure were:(NH4)2SO4+Ca(H2PO4)2+DCD, (NH4)2SO4 +Ca(H2PO4)2, Ca(NO3)2+Ca(H2PO4)2,Ca(H2PO4)2.The result shows that the content of Ammonium-N increased While that of nitrate-N decreased significantly(p<0.05) when applying Dicyandiamide.
